Abstract:
The rate of central venous catheter (CVC) use for patients on hemodialysis in the United States has decreased in recent years, though the rate of hospitalizations due to infections has increased. Each time a CVC hub is accessed, there is potential for microorganisms to enter the lumen and initiate a bloodstream infection. Needle-free catheter connectors provide a mechanically closed space to preventfrequent manipulation of catheter hubs. The needle-free connector may be a valuable addition to incorporate into infection prevention policies for hemodialysis units. This article explores the research for evidence of needle-free connectors decreasing the rate of catheter-related bloodstream infections (CRBSIs) in hemodialysis units.
